持续创作,加速成长!这是我参与「掘金日新计划 · 10 月更文挑战」的第2天,点击查看活动详情
前言
上一篇介绍了Java编程语言的特性,Java的诞生和发展历程,以及在业界应用领域。本篇来学习一下Java开发环境的搭建。
笔者电脑为Windows 11,这里就介绍Windows系统安装Java环境
总览
JDK下载
根据电脑系统配置信息,选择适合的JDK版本安装即可。需要注意一点:JDK版本的迅速更替,当前最新版本已是JDK19,但不建议选用最新版,当前运用最为广泛属 JDK8 和 JDK11, JDK官方下载
JDK安装
下载好JDK即可双击安装,一般就按照默认勾选至安装完成即可。
环境变量配置
JDK程序安装完成后,不做其他配置,系统是无法找到相对应的执行文件,如Java编译执行文件等。这就需要额外配置一下环境变量,以便系统准确调用执行文件。
此电脑 - 属性 - 高级系统设置 选择 环境变量即可进入环境变量配置页。
JAVA_HOME
该变量定义JDK的安装路径,按如下配置
- 变量名:JAVA_HOME
- 变量值:
jdk 的安装目录
配置PATH
配置该项,以便系统准确调用到对应的执行文件,javac(编译代码) java 可用于查询版本信息等
- %JAVA_HOME%\bin
- %JAVA_HOME%\jre\bin
配置CLASSPATH
配置CLASSPATH后,java命令即按照CLASSPATH的路径来的寻找class文件,其实这也就是为何CLASSPATH变量中配置没有当前目录,就算当前目录中有class文件,java命令仍不能正常运行的原因。
- 变量名:
CLASSPATH - 变量值:
.;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ar;注意点:一定要带上前面的.;,否则会有问题。
第一个Java程序
按照以上配置完环境后,就可以正常编译运行Java程序。学习一门新的编程语言,那必须
public class HelloWorld { // 定义Class
public static void main(String []args) {
System.out.println("Hello World"); // 在控制台打印出 Hello World
}
}
后续文章中将会学习Java 专项的技术知识,
总结
主要介绍Java环境的搭建。